    Briefly

    PORTLAND Grant helps family shelter Family Crisis Services, a home-like shelter serving Cumberland and Sagadahoc counties, received a $20,000 grant from the Mary Kay Foundation in October in observance of Domestic Violence Awareness Month. The foundation awarded $20,000 in grants to 150 domestic violence shelters in all 50 states for a total of $3 million. […]

    Military Notes

    A fall resource fair for veterans will be held from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. on Nov. 17 at Lewiston High School. More than 40 organizations will be available to assist veterans and family members with health programs, housing, employment and other areas of support.
